How To Fix R7I134 - Key figure &1: referenced unit &2 does not exist in the MultiProvider


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: R7I - InfoProvider

  • Message number: 134

  • Message text: Key figure &1: referenced unit &2 does not exist in the MultiProvider

  • What causes this issue?

    Key figure &V1&, which is selected in the identification list for the
    MultiProvider and is mapped to key figure &V3&, is referenced to unit
    &V2&. However, this unit is not in the MultiProvider.

    System Response

    Example: this situation can cause an error:
    Key figure K1 refers to unit U1, K2 also refers to U1.
    Both key figures are in an InfoSet (that is involved in the
    MultiProvider) as InfoSet field names. K1 as IS___F001 with reference to
    U1 as IS___F010 and K2 as IS___F002 with U1 as IS___F011.
    If K1 and K2 are transferred to the MultiProvider (for example, from an
    InfoCube) and field IS___F001 is mapped to (selected for) K1 and field
    IS___F002 is mapped to K2 , only one InfoObject U1 is available for both
    units IS___F010 and IS___F011. In this case, the system randomly assigns
    one of the two units. If there are different values for the units, an
    error will occur (for example, Euro and Dollar values are both
    interpreted as Euro).

    How to fix this error?

    If it is possible that the fields IS___F010 and IS___F011 could have
    different units for the data records from the InfoSet, the InfoSet key
    figures IS___F001 and IS___F002 must be transferred to the MultiProvider
    (instead of being mapped to K1 and K2). Then the "correct" units will
    also be available in the list of InfoObjects of the MultiProvider.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message R7I134 - Key figure &1: referenced unit &2 does not exist in the MultiProvider ?

    The SAP error message R7I134 indicates that there is an issue with a key figure in a MultiProvider where a referenced unit does not exist. This typically occurs in the context of SAP BW (Business Warehouse) when working with MultiProviders, which are used to combine data from different InfoProviders.

    Cause:

    1. Missing Unit Definition: The unit referenced in the key figure is not defined in the MultiProvider. This can happen if the unit is not included in the underlying InfoProviders or if it has been deleted or not activated.
    2. Inconsistent Data Model: There may be inconsistencies in the data model where the key figure is expecting a unit that is not available in the context of the MultiProvider.
    3. Incorrect Configuration: The configuration of the MultiProvider may not include the necessary InfoObjects or units that are required for the key figure.

    Solution:

    1. Check Unit Definition: Verify that the unit referenced in the key figure exists in the underlying InfoProviders. You can do this by checking the InfoObjects in the InfoProviders that make up the MultiProvider.
    2. Update MultiProvider: If the unit is missing, you may need to add it to the MultiProvider. This can involve modifying the MultiProvider definition to include the necessary InfoObjects.
    3. Re-activate MultiProvider: After making changes, ensure that you re-activate the MultiProvider to apply the changes.
    4. Check Key Figure Settings: Review the settings of the key figure to ensure that it is correctly configured to reference the appropriate unit.
    5. Data Source Consistency: Ensure that all data sources feeding into the MultiProvider are consistent and contain the necessary units.
